USE OF BRACKETS
Meaning
Brackets are symbols used in mathematics to group numbers or algebraic expressions together. They tell us which operations to do first when solving a problem.
Types of Brackets
- Round brackets ( ) – also called parentheses.
- Square brackets [ ] – used to group expressions within round brackets.
- Curly brackets { } – used for larger grouping when multiple brackets are involved.
Purpose of Brackets
- To indicate the order of operations.
- To clarify which part of the expression should be simplified first.
- To avoid ambiguity in expressions.
Order of Operations
When brackets are present, always solve the expression inside the brackets first, then follow the normal order of operations (BODMAS):
- B – Brackets
- O – Orders (powers, roots)
- D – Division
- M – Multiplication
- A – Addition
- S – Subtraction
Examples
Example 1: Evaluate 5 + (3 + 2)
Step 1: Solve inside the bracket first: 3 + 2 = 5
Step 2: Add the result to 5: 5 + 5 = 10
Example 2: Evaluate (8 − 3) × 2
Step 1: Brackets first: 8 − 3 = 5
Step 2: Multiply: 5 × 2 = 10
Example 3: Evaluate 12 ÷ (2 + 4)
Step 1: Brackets: 2 + 4 = 6
Step 2: Division: 12 ÷ 6 = 2
Example 4: Evaluate 7 + [3 × (4 − 2)]
Step 1: Inner brackets: 4 − 2 = 2
Step 2: Multiply: 3 × 2 = 6
Step 3: Add 7: 7 + 6 = 13
Example 5: Evaluate [8 + (5 − 3)] × 2
Step 1: Inner brackets: 5 − 3 = 2
Step 2: Add: 8 + 2 = 10
Step 3: Multiply by 2: 10 × 2 = 20
Example 6: Evaluate 15 − [2 × (3 + 4)]
Step 1: Inner brackets: 3 + 4 = 7
Step 2: Multiply by 2: 2 × 7 = 14
Step 3: Subtract from 15: 15 − 14 = 1
Important Notes
- Always solve the innermost brackets first if there are multiple layers.
- Brackets do not change the numbers; they only indicate which operations to perform first.
- Use brackets to avoid mistakes in complex calculations.
